When graghing variables which variable goes on which axis?

The independent variable is by convention drawn on the x (horizontal) axis, with the dependent variable on the y (vertical) axis.

What equation is graphed as a vertical line?

Vertical lines only intersect the x-axis. This means that the equation of a vertical line is x=n. The variable n is the coordinate where on the x-axis the line goes.
